Isaiah 36:19-20

19 aWhere are the gods of bHamath and cArpad? Where are the gods of Sepharvaim? dHave they delivered Samaria out of my hand? 20 eWho among all the gods of these lands have delivered their lands out of my hand, that the Lord should deliver Jerusalem out of my hand?’”

Isaiah 37:38

38And as he was worshiping in the house of Nisroch his god, Adrammelech and Sharezer, his sons, struck him down with the sword. And after they escaped into the land of fArarat, gEsarhaddon his son reigned in his place.

Daniel 3:17

17If this be so, hour God whom we serve is able to deliver us from the burning fiery furnace, and he will deliver us out of your hand, O king.
Or If our God whom we serve is able to deliver us, he will deliver us from the burning fiery furnace and out of your hand, O king.

Daniel 3:29

29Therefore jI make a decree: Any kpeople, nation, or language that speaks anything against the God of lShadrach, Meshach, and Abednego mshall be torn limb from limb, and their houses laid in ruins, for there is no other god who is able to rescue in this way.”

Daniel 6:20-22

20As he came near to the den where Daniel was, he cried out in a tone of anguish. The king declared to Daniel, “O Daniel, servant of pthe living God, qhas your God, whom you serve continually, rbeen able to deliver you from the lions?” 21Then Daniel said to the king, s“O king, live forever! 22My God tsent his angel uand shut the lionsmouths, and they have not harmed me, because I was found blameless vbefore him; wand also before you, O king, I have done no harm.”

Daniel 6:27

27He delivers and rescues;
he works xsigns and wonders
in heaven and on earth,
he who has ysaved Daniel
from the power of the lions.”
